# gcp_run_domain_mapping{% #gcp_run_domain_mapping %}

## `ancestors`{% #ancestors %}

**Type**: `UNORDERED_LIST_STRING`

## `api_version`{% #api_version %}

**Type**: `STRING`**Provider name**: `apiVersion`**Description**: The API version for this call such as "domains.cloudrun.com/v1".

## `gcp_status`{% #gcp_status %}

**Type**: `STRUCT`**Provider name**: `status`**Description**: The current status of the DomainMapping.

- `conditions`**Type**: `UNORDERED_LIST_STRUCT`**Provider name**: `conditions`**Description**: Array of observed DomainMappingConditions, indicating the current state of the DomainMapping.
  - `gcp_status`**Type**: `STRING`**Provider name**: `status`**Description**: Status of the condition, one of True, False, Unknown.
  - `last_transition_time`**Type**: `TIMESTAMP`**Provider name**: `lastTransitionTime`**Description**: Optional. Last time the condition transitioned from one status to another.
  - `message`**Type**: `STRING`**Provider name**: `message`**Description**: Optional. Human readable message indicating details about the current status.
  - `reason`**Type**: `STRING`**Provider name**: `reason`**Description**: Optional. One-word CamelCase reason for the condition's last transition. These are intended to be stable, unique values which the client may use to trigger error handling logic, whereas messages which may be changed later by the server.
  - `severity`**Type**: `STRING`**Provider name**: `severity`**Description**: Optional. How to interpret this condition. One of Error, Warning, or Info. Conditions of severity Info do not contribute to resource readiness.
  - `type`**Type**: `STRING`**Provider name**: `type`**Description**: type is used to communicate the status of the reconciliation process. Types common to all resources include: * "Ready" or "Completed": True when the Resource is ready.
- `mapped_route_name`**Type**: `STRING`**Provider name**: `mappedRouteName`**Description**: The name of the route that the mapping currently points to.
- `observed_generation`**Type**: `INT32`**Provider name**: `observedGeneration`**Description**: ObservedGeneration is the 'Generation' of the DomainMapping that was last processed by the controller. Clients polling for completed reconciliation should poll until observedGeneration = metadata.generation and the Ready condition's status is True or False.
- `resource_records`**Type**: `UNORDERED_LIST_STRUCT`**Provider name**: `resourceRecords`**Description**: The resource records required to configure this domain mapping. These records must be added to the domain's DNS configuration in order to serve the application via this domain mapping.
  - `name`**Type**: `STRING`**Provider name**: `name`**Description**: Relative name of the object affected by this record. Only applicable for `CNAME` records. Example: 'www'.
  - `rrdata`**Type**: `STRING`**Provider name**: `rrdata`**Description**: Data for this record. Values vary by record type, as defined in RFC 1035 (section 5) and RFC 1034 (section 3.6.1).
  - `type`**Type**: `STRING`**Provider name**: `type`**Description**: Resource record type. Example: `AAAA`.**Possible values**:
    - `RECORD_TYPE_UNSPECIFIED` - An unknown resource record.
    - `A` - An A resource record. Data is an IPv4 address.
    - `AAAA` - An AAAA resource record. Data is an IPv6 address.
    - `CNAME` - A CNAME resource record. Data is a domain name to be aliased.
- `url`**Type**: `STRING`**Provider name**: `url`**Description**: Optional. Not supported by Cloud Run.

## `metadata`{% #metadata %}

**Type**: `STRUCT`**Provider name**: `metadata`**Description**: Metadata associated with this BuildTemplate.

- `annotations`**Type**: `MAP_STRING_STRING`**Provider name**: `annotations`**Description**: Unstructured key value map stored with a resource that may be set by external tools to store and retrieve arbitrary metadata. They are not queryable and should be preserved when modifying objects. In Cloud Run, annotations with 'run.googleapis.com/' and 'autoscaling.knative.dev' are restricted, and the accepted annotations will be different depending on the resource type. * `autoscaling.knative.dev/maxScale`: Revision. * `autoscaling.knative.dev/minScale`: Revision. * `run.googleapis.com/binary-authorization-breakglass`: Service, Job, * `run.googleapis.com/binary-authorization`: Service, Job, Execution. * `run.googleapis.com/client-name`: All resources. * `run.googleapis.com/cloudsql-instances`: Revision, Execution. * `run.googleapis.com/container-dependencies`: Revision . * `run.googleapis.com/cpu-throttling`: Revision. * `run.googleapis.com/custom-audiences`: Service. * `run.googleapis.com/default-url-disabled`: Service. * `run.googleapis.com/description`: Service. * `run.googleapis.com/encryption-key-shutdown-hours`: Revision * `run.googleapis.com/encryption-key`: Revision, Execution. * `run.googleapis.com/execution-environment`: Revision, Execution. * `run.googleapis.com/gc-traffic-tags`: Service. * `run.googleapis.com/ingress`: Service. * `run.googleapis.com/launch-stage`: Service, Job. * `run.googleapis.com/minScale`: Service (ALPHA) * `run.googleapis.com/network-interfaces`: Revision, Execution. * `run.googleapis.com/post-key-revocation-action-type`: Revision. * `run.googleapis.com/secrets`: Revision, Execution. * `run.googleapis.com/secure-session-agent`: Revision. * `run.googleapis.com/sessionAffinity`: Revision. * `run.googleapis.com/startup-cpu-boost`: Revision. * `run.googleapis.com/vpc-access-connector`: Revision, Execution. * `run.googleapis.com/vpc-access-egress`: Revision, Execution.
- `cluster_name`**Type**: `STRING`**Provider name**: `clusterName`**Description**: Not supported by Cloud Run
- `creation_timestamp`**Type**: `TIMESTAMP`**Provider name**: `creationTimestamp`**Description**: UTC timestamp representing the server time when this object was created.
- `deletion_grace_period_seconds`**Type**: `INT32`**Provider name**: `deletionGracePeriodSeconds`**Description**: Not supported by Cloud Run
- `deletion_timestamp`**Type**: `TIMESTAMP`**Provider name**: `deletionTimestamp`**Description**: The read-only soft deletion timestamp for this resource. In Cloud Run, users are not able to set this field. Instead, they must call the corresponding Delete API.
- `finalizers`**Type**: `UNORDERED_LIST_STRING`**Provider name**: `finalizers`**Description**: Not supported by Cloud Run
- `generate_name`**Type**: `STRING`**Provider name**: `generateName`**Description**: Not supported by Cloud Run
- `generation`**Type**: `INT32`**Provider name**: `generation`**Description**: A system-provided sequence number representing a specific generation of the desired state.
- `name`**Type**: `STRING`**Provider name**: `name`**Description**: Required. The name of the resource. Name is required when creating top-level resources (Service, Job), must be unique within a Cloud Run project/region, and cannot be changed once created.
- `namespace`**Type**: `STRING`**Provider name**: `namespace`**Description**: Required. Defines the space within each name must be unique within a Cloud Run region. In Cloud Run, it must be project ID or number.
- `owner_references`**Type**: `UNORDERED_LIST_STRUCT`**Provider name**: `ownerReferences`**Description**: Not supported by Cloud Run
  - `api_version`**Type**: `STRING`**Provider name**: `apiVersion`**Description**: This is not supported or used by Cloud Run.
  - `block_owner_deletion`**Type**: `BOOLEAN`**Provider name**: `blockOwnerDeletion`**Description**: This is not supported or used by Cloud Run.
  - `controller`**Type**: `BOOLEAN`**Provider name**: `controller`**Description**: This is not supported or used by Cloud Run.
  - `kind`**Type**: `STRING`**Provider name**: `kind`**Description**: This is not supported or used by Cloud Run.
  - `name`**Type**: `STRING`**Provider name**: `name`**Description**: This is not supported or used by Cloud Run.
  - `uid`**Type**: `STRING`**Provider name**: `uid`**Description**: This is not supported or used by Cloud Run.
- `resource_version`**Type**: `STRING`**Provider name**: `resourceVersion`**Description**: Opaque, system-generated value that represents the internal version of this object that can be used by clients to determine when objects have changed. May be used for optimistic concurrency, change detection, and the watch operation on a resource or set of resources. Clients must treat these values as opaque and passed unmodified back to the server or omit the value to disable conflict-detection.
- `self_link`**Type**: `STRING`**Provider name**: `selfLink`**Description**: URL representing this object.
- `uid`**Type**: `STRING`**Provider name**: `uid`**Description**: Unique, system-generated identifier for this resource.

## `spec`{% #spec %}

**Type**: `STRUCT`**Provider name**: `spec`**Description**: The spec for this DomainMapping.

- `certificate_mode`**Type**: `STRING`**Provider name**: `certificateMode`**Description**: The mode of the certificate.**Possible values**:
  - `CERTIFICATE_MODE_UNSPECIFIED`
  - `NONE` - Do not provision an HTTPS certificate.
  - `AUTOMATIC` - Automatically provisions an HTTPS certificate via GoogleCA.
- `force_override`**Type**: `BOOLEAN`**Provider name**: `forceOverride`**Description**: If set, the mapping will override any mapping set before this spec was set. It is recommended that the user leaves this empty to receive an error warning about a potential conflict and only set it once the respective UI has given such a warning.
- `route_name`**Type**: `STRING`**Provider name**: `routeName`**Description**: The name of the Knative Route that this DomainMapping applies to. The route must exist.
